What is Holistic Medicine?
Holistic medicine isn’t a single therapy, but rather a philosophy that emphasizes the interconnectedness of all aspects of a person’s life. It moves beyond simply treating symptoms to addressing the root causes of illness, considering factors such as diet, lifestyle, stress levels, emotional state, and environmental influences. Instead of focusing solely on disease, holistic practitioners focus on optimizing overall well-being and empowering individuals to take an active role in their health journey.
The Georgetown Holistic Landscape: A Diverse Range of Options
Georgetown’s holistic medicine scene caters to a variety of needs and preferences. You can find practitioners specializing in:
- Acupuncture: This ancient Chinese medicine technique involves inserting thin needles into specific points on the body to stimulate energy flow and promote healing. Many Georgetown practitioners integrate acupuncture with other therapies for a comprehensive approach.
- Chiropractic Care: Chiropractors focus on the musculoskeletal system, addressing spinal misalignments and other physical issues that can impact overall health. They often employ manual adjustments, therapeutic exercises, and lifestyle counseling.
- Massage Therapy: Various massage techniques, from Swedish to deep tissue, are offered in Georgetown. Massage can relieve muscle tension, improve circulation, and promote relaxation – crucial elements in holistic wellness.
- Yoga and Meditation: These practices are increasingly recognized for their therapeutic benefits, reducing stress, improving flexibility, and promoting mental clarity. Many studios in Georgetown offer classes for all levels.
- Naturopathy: Naturopathic doctors use a range of natural therapies, including herbal remedies, dietary changes, and lifestyle modifications, to support the body's innate healing abilities.
- Herbalism: The use of plants and their extracts for therapeutic purposes has a long history. Practitioners in Georgetown offer consultations on using herbs for various health concerns.
Finding the Right Practitioner for You
Choosing a holistic practitioner requires careful consideration. It's important to find someone who resonates with your values and understands your health goals. Research potential practitioners online, read reviews, and schedule consultations to discuss your needs and expectations. Ask about their experience, qualifications, and approach to treatment. A good practitioner will listen attentively, ask insightful questions, and create a personalized treatment plan.
Beyond the Practitioner: Integrating Holistic Principles into Daily Life
The benefits of holistic medicine extend beyond individual treatments. By incorporating holistic principles into daily life, you can significantly enhance your well-being. This involves:
- Mindful Eating: Paying attention to your food choices and appreciating the nourishment they provide.
- Regular Exercise: Engaging in activities you enjoy, whether it's yoga, walking, or dancing.
- Stress Management: Implementing techniques like meditation, deep breathing, or spending time in nature to reduce stress levels.
- Prioritizing Sleep: Aiming for 7-9 hours of quality sleep each night.
- Cultivating Positive Relationships: Nurturing connections with supportive friends and family.
